Chandigarh, June 18

The debate behind nepotism reignited once again after the news of Sushant Singh Rajput's death came out. Behind the actor's sudden death speculations of "professional rivalry" has come up. 

Ever, since, then filmmaker Karan Johar has been at the receiving end of heavy criticism. Karan has unfollowed several accounts on Twitter. 

Currently, he follows just eight accounts, with four of them belonging to his banner Dharma Productions and its CEO, Apoorva Mehta. 

The only three actors followed by him at present are—Akshay Kumar, Amitabh Bachchan and Shah Rukh Khan. 

He also follows Prime Minister Narendra Modi.

On Sunday, Karan shared a picture with Sushant and said that the news of his death came as a ‘huge wake-up call’ to him. 

“I blame myself for not being in touch with you for the past year..... I have felt at times like you may have needed people to share your life with...but somehow I never followed up on that feeling...will never make that mistake again...we live in very energetic and noisy but still very isolated times ...some of us succumb to these silences and go within...we need to not just make relationships but also constantly nurture them,” he wrote.

“Sushant’s unfortunate demise has been a huge wake up call to me ...to my level of compassion and to my ability to foster and protect my equations.....I hope this resonates with all of you as well....will miss your infectious smile and your bear hug,” he added.

Meanwhile, actor Swara Bhasker defended Karan and  Alia Bhatt, saying that holding them responsible for Sushant’s death was the "height of idiocy and hypocrisy".

Filmmaker Ram Gopal Varma also argued that blaming Karan was "ridiculous."

“Just want to say this to the ignorant social lynch mob that @karanjohar is a bigger victim in this context compared to their ill perceived and suddenly discovered victim Sushant,” he tweeted.
